Math 201: Exam III Review
Exam III will be on Thursday November 20 and it will cover sections 4.2-4.8 in the textbook. The
topics covered in these sections are:
(1) Optimization:
local and global extrema
extrema on a closed interval
first and second derivative tests
applied problems
(2) Features of a graph
critical points
intervals of increase/decrease
inflection points
concavity
asymptotes
(3) Mean Value Theorem and Rolle’s Theorem
(4) L’Hospital’s Rule
(5) Newton’s Method
The best way to study for the exam is to do as many problems as you can stand. Redo the
quizzes, the homework problems, the worksheets, and any or all of the recommended problems on
the website. On Wednesday before the exam class will be devoted to answering questions. So if
you have questions, bring them to class on Wednesday.
You may use your calculator on all of this exam.
You do not need to simplify your answers. But you will need to show all of your work: you will
not receive credit if you do not show your work.
